Early Life and Career Beginnings

Kate Capshaw, born Kathleen Sue Nail on November 3, 1953, in Fort Worth, Texas, had a humble and modest upbringing. She grew up as the daughter of an airline employee and a beautician. From an early age, it was clear that Capshaw possessed a talent for performing arts.

In pursuit of her passion for acting, Capshaw attended the University of Missouri where she studied education with a focus on drama. After graduating, she moved to New York City to pursue her dreams further. It wasn’t long before she started landing roles in off-Broadway productions and television commercials.

Capshaw’s big break came when she secured a role in the critically acclaimed film “A Little Sex” (1982). This breakthrough performance led to more opportunities in Hollywood and soon enough she caught the attention of director Steven Spielberg.

Spielberg cast Capshaw as Willie Scott in his iconic film “Indiana Jones and the Temple of Doom” (1984). Her portrayal of the feisty nightclub singer not only showcased her acting abilities but also propelled her into international stardom.

Despite gaining fame through Indiana Jones, Capshaw continued to explore different genres throughout her career. She starred alongside Dennis Quaid in “Dreamscape” (1984), proving her versatility as an actress capable of tackling both action-packed adventures and dramatic roles.

Marriage to Steven Spielberg

Kate Capshaw’s personal life took a significant turn when she met acclaimed director Steven Spielberg. Their love story began on the set of Indiana Jones and the Temple of Doom, where Kate played the iconic role of Willie Scott. The chemistry between them was undeniable, and it wasn’t long before their on-screen romance blossomed into a real-life relationship.

In 1991, Kate and Steven tied the knot in a private ceremony surrounded by close friends and family. Their marriage has stood the test of time, enduring for over three decades. Together, they have built a strong partnership that extends beyond just their personal lives.

As one of Hollywood’s power couples, Kate and Steven have collaborated on various projects throughout their marriage. They share a deep passion for storytelling and filmmaking, often working together behind the scenes to bring captivating stories to life onscreen.

Beyond their professional endeavors, Kate and Steven are dedicated parents to seven children – two from previous marriages and five they’ve had together. Family is at the heart of everything they do, with both partners actively involved in raising their children amidst busy careers.
